banner
biuaxia

biuaxia

"万物皆有裂痕,那是光进来的地方。"
github
bilibili
tg_channel

5つの無料のコードスクリーンショット生成ツール

title: 5 つの無料のコードスクリーンショットジェネレーター、コードを画像に変換するためのツール
date: 2022-03-16 16:23:14
toc: true
index_img: https://b3logfile.com/file/2022/03/Snipaste_2022-03-16_16-31-32-a46da232.png
category:

  • 共有
    tags:
  • 共有
  • 無料
  • コード
  • スクリーンショット
  • 生成
  • 変換
  • 画像

コードの検証#

以下は、すべてのウェブサイトで検証に使用されるコードです:

package demo;

import java.io.File;
import java.util.HashMap;
import java.util.List;
import java.util.Map;

@Controller
@RequestMapping(value = "/api/zzb/relation", method = RequestMethod.POST)
@RestApi(docUrl = "/zzb/relation/restservice/zzbRelationRestHelp.jsp", name = "excelHandleRest", resourceKey = "zzb-relation:zzbRelation.event.excelHandleRest")
public class ExcelHandleRest {

    private static final Logger logger = org.slf4j.LoggerFactory.getLogger(ExcelHandleRest.class);

    final String projectPath = System.getProperty("user.dir");

    final String url = StrUtil.format("{}{}zzb{}relation{}zzb.xlsx", projectPath,
            File.separator,
            File.separator,
            File.separator);

    public void init() {
        LoggerContext loggerContext = (LoggerContext) LoggerFactory.getILoggerFactory();
        ch.qos.logback.classic.Logger vLogger = loggerContext.getLogger("com.landray.kmss.zzb.relation.rest.ExcelHandleRest");
        vLogger.setLevel(ch.qos.logback.classic.Level.INFO);
        logger.info("【テスト】日本語の効果 -> {}", DateUtil.now());
    }
}

Carbon#

これは無料のオンラインツールで、ソースコードを素晴らしい画像で表示し、コミュニティで共有することができます。

コードを直接コピー&ペーストするか、ファイルをエディタにドラッグ&ドロップします。

テーマや背景色 / 画像などのカスタマイズオプションで画像をカスタマイズできます。

"設定" パネルでは、適切なフォント、フォントサイズ、塗りつぶし、透かしの追加などのオプションを選択できます。

見た目が整ったら、コードスニペットを PNG / SVG ファイルとして保存したり、ソーシャルメディアプラットフォームに投稿するための URL リンクを作成したりできます。

使用の便利さのために、多くのキーボードショートカットが提供されています。

Snipaste20220316163132.png

Kod.so#

Kod.so は非常にシンプルなオンラインツールで、コードスニペットを美しい画像にするための機能を提供しています。

空白のスペースにコードを入力するか、IDE からコードをコピー&ペーストします。

背景色 / パターンの変更や、構文のタイプ、フォント、シャドウ、塗りつぶし、透かしのような他のカスタマイズも完了できます。興味深い機能の 1 つは、コードウィンドウにカスタマイズ可能な半径の丸角を作成できることです。

これらの操作をすべて完了したら、画像(JPG / PNG / SVG)をローカルディスクにダウンロードしたり、必要に応じて共有リンクを提供したりできます。

コードが長すぎると画像が出力されず、中国語はサポートされていません!!!

Snipaste20220316163526.png

短いコードに切り替えると、画像が表示されますが、中国語はサポートされません。

Snipaste20220316163718.png

Codeimg.io#

この優れたツールでは、Facebook、Twitter、Instagram などのソーシャルネットワークテンプレートに基づいて、コードスニペットの画像を共有する場所を選択できます。

コードを直接入力するか、エディタにコードを貼り付けます。ウィンドウスタイルを Windows または MacOS に選択し、背景色、塗りつぶし、フォント、シャドウなどの他の設定をカスタマイズします。

"エディタ" パネルからは、いくつかの魅力的なプリセットテーマを選択したり、JavaScript、Apache などのコード構文を選択したりできます。最後に、コードスニペットの画像を PNG、JPEG、または SVG として保存します。

ただし、前の 2 つのツールとは異なり、画像への URL リンクを作成するオプションはありません。

Snipaste20220316164116.png

【おすすめ】Ray.so#

このツールでは、グラデーション背景を持つコードの美しい画像を作成することもできます。

以前のツールとほぼ同じ方法で動作します。

空白のスペースにコードを入力するか、IDE からコードをコピー&ペーストします。

背景色、塗りつぶし、ダークモードの設定、および言語の構文を選択します。

完了したら、PNG / SVG 形式の画像をダウンロードするか、要件に応じて共有するためのリンクを作成します。

Snipaste20220316164224.png

Codekeep.io#

Codekeep は、コードスニペットから画像を生成する非常に強力なツールです。

Google、Twitter、または GitHub のアカウントでログインし、「コードスクリーンショット」をクリックします。

IDE からコードを入力するか、コードをコピー&ペーストします。

適切なテンプレートを選択し、テーマ、シャドウ、コードウィンドウの角丸などの便利なカスタマイズを実行します。背景色を選択し、Codekeep の対応するタブから画像 / アイコンを追加します。

最後に、PNG 形式の画像をダウンロードするか、直接 Twitter でリンクを共有します。必要に応じて、同じリンクを他のプラットフォームでも共有できます。

Snipaste20220316164426.png

読み込み中...
文章は、創作者によって署名され、ブロックチェーンに安全に保存されています。